Support heaps with no offset-guard pages.
Also, say "guard-offset pages" rather than just "guard pages" to describe the region of a heap which is never accessible and which exists to support optimizations for heap accesses with offsets. And, introduce a `Uimm64` immediate type, and make all heap fields use `Uimm64` instead of `Imm64` since they really are unsigned.
